# Service Accounts: String Extraction

The `extract-i18n` script pulls translatable strings from all Bramblewick repos and pushes them to the Glossa service. It runs under the `i18n-extractor` service account. Do not run it under your personal account; Glossa rate-limits individual users aggressively. The account has write access to the staging catalog only. Set the token in your shell before invoking the script. The current staging token is below.

API key for kahap-kafog: zpat15_6qzxZ7YR8aDwjmp

Attendees: Department heads, convened by T. Wendrake.

The renewal of our commercial coverage with Aldgrove Mutual was reviewed. Premiums rise eight percent, driven by expanded liability terms for the Corbyn Mills facility. Finance confirmed the increase fits within the approved budget envelope. Action: department heads to confirm asset schedules by month-end so the binder can be executed. Claims history was noted as favourable, which supported negotiating leverage. A confidential note on related business plans follows below.

board note of hafop-tagug: Headcount on the Holion team goes from 27 to 94 by the end of February. Gross margin on Holion came in at 45 percent against a plan of 65 percent.

## Runbook: Compaction on Quellbus

Plugin authors should treat compaction in Quellbus as eventually consistent: tombstoned records may remain visible for up to one compaction cycle. Never assume a key's absence means deletion completed. Before triggering a manual compaction via the admin endpoint, verify segment lag with `quellctl lag`. The admin endpoint authenticates against the Marrowgate internal service using the key that follows.

service key, kawef-kagag: qvz23-4Ylg9QrgE8CdZwJJdPiwZ4t